About This Book

"How Good is David Mamet, Anyway? is the best of John Heilpern's theater writings. There's a glittering cast list: Vanessa Redgrave and Ralph Fiennes, Helen Mirren and George C. Wolfe, Fiona Shaw and Savion Glover, Karen Finley and David Mamet, and dozens of others.

There's also a major piece on the vital differences between the British and American theater scenes, profiles of such legends as Noel Coward, Gielgud and Richardson, and Alec Guinness, review-essays on the great, good, and awful plays of our time, as well as irreverent views of some of our most widely admired theater icons."--BOOK JACKET.
